Unlike Ads*() functions the Sx_*() ones can be used with any RDD
and will work if RDD supports necessary functionality.
The global settings in SIx3 are RDD dependent in Harbour, f.e.
in SIx3 Sx_MemoExt() change MEMO file extensions in all SIX* RDDs
but in Harbour only in default RDD driver.
In Harbour default trigger function "Sx_DefTrigger" is not
enabled by default. If user needs such functionality then he
has to enable it himself using
rddInfo( RDDI_TRIGGER, "SX_DEFTRIGGER", [<cRDD>] )
f.e. this code:
init procedure sx_inittrig()
local aRDDs := { "DBF", "DBFNTX", "DBFCDX", "SIXCDX", ;
"RMDBFNTX", "RMDBFCDX" }
local aRDDList := RddList(), cRdd
for each cRdd in aRDDs
if ascan( aRDDList, { |x| x == cRdd } ) != 0
rddInfo( RDDI_TRIGGER, "SX_DEFTRIGGER", cRDD )
endif
next
return
sets SX_DEFTRIGGER as default trigger in DBF* based RDDs.
I still do not allow to encrypt tables with memo fields to not
replicate SIx3 bugs which may cause data corruption.

+ added SIx3 compatible triggers support
They should work like in SIx3 with some intentional excpetions:
1) if 4-th parameter exists (PREUSE/GET/PUT) then it's passed by
reference otherwise is not passed at all and PCOUNT() in trigger
functions returns 3
SIx3 do not pass 4-th parameter by reference and if it not
exist then passes 0
2) EVENT_POSTCLOSE is executed after SUPER_CLOSE()
SIx3 executes EVENT_POSTCLOSE just before SUPER_CLOSE()
3) EVENT_UPDATE is executed _ALWAYS_ when DBF is updated also
when WA does not have open indexes
SIx3 executes EVENT_UPDATE only when at least one index is
open without checking if it's updated or not
4) EVENT_POSTUSE is executed from OPEN() method in "DBF" RDD not
from index RDDs so before the indexes are open
SIx3 executes EVENT_POSTUSE after opening indexes
It's possible that I'll change this condition in the future

Summary:
The whole patch (cvs diff -uN) is ~1.5MB length and I cannot describe
everything in details - sorry but it was too much modifications in
one commit so now just some of general notes.
The header files included as is does not have any information about
internal HVM structures and some functions. In practice only HB_SYMB
is public and it has to be public for .c files generated from .prg
so I force the fixed size of this structure (alignment independent)
by redefining some members to union with void * - it's a little bit
ugly trick but it effectively eliminates the problem of linking
binaries compiled with differ alignment C compiler switches.
The structures like HB_ITEM, HB_CODEBLOCK, HB_STACK, HB_DYNS are not
longer defined and pointers to the defined as void * - like in Clipper
the ITEM structure. It caused that I had to add some new functions
to make some operation still possible to implement. If I missed sth
and any of you will have a problem with your code then please inform
me about it and after a small discussion on Harbour developers list
we can decide if other functions should be added.
The internal API is still accessible. It's enough to include "hbvmopt.h"
file before other header files to enable it. Now only files in
source/vm directory include it.
The 3-rd party code which does not include hbvmopt.h (or tries to
set some internals macros) should be safe for future HVM modifications
and will work also with new binaries so 3-rd party library developers
should remember about it. If they won't then it's only their and
their clients problem not Harbour developers.
With this modifications I also create new GT model which is similar
to the one used by RDD with multi inheritance. It can be quite easy
extended to simultaneously load more then one GT subsystem (sth like
work areas in RDD) but I left it for the future when someone may
need it. hbapigt.h file now contains only information about public
functions and does not have any code which depends on current
internal implementation - it should be backword compatible as long
as somone did not try to use internal GT functions.
The internal GT system use hbgtcore.h file which should not be
included by 3-rd party code as long as someone will not make new
GT driver. The internal GT code is new so I expect that it will
be changed yet in the nearest future (I'm waiting for other developers
feedback) and in such case any 3-rd party GTs will have to be updated.
How it works:
The base GT driver (GTNUL) is fully functional GT driver which
makes all operations on memory buffer. After each screen write
Flush() method is called which check for dispcount() and if
it's 0 then call Refresh() method to update modified area by
Redraw() method. This method is dummy in GTNUL and external
output with this GT can be reached by outstd()/outerr() which
are now redirected to GT methods. A simple GT driver may overload
only Refresh() method to give full screen output.
Application can use only this GT driver and it seems to be very
good choice for GUI and background daemon/service programs.
This GT is loaded at startup then all other GTs can be loaded
later and inherit from the previously loaded GT drivers.
The new GT driver can overload as much method as wants/needs.
Now all GT operations are implemented as GT method so GT driver
can easy change their default behavior, f.e. it may fully overload
color parsing methods and use differ or extended to Clipper color
definitions.
I rewrote all existing GTs to work with new GT model.
OS2 users - please test GTOS2 which I was not able to test and
see the note in Redraw() method. If possible please make some
speed tests.
In fact now there is much more internal operations then it was
before but because they are done on memory only then current
code is much faster in this GT drivers which so far makes all
operations on real video area. I made some tests with GTNUL
and tests/vidtest.prg and the total overhead is minimal. Now
dipbegin()/dispend() in practice does not cost anything so it
gives additional speed improvement in application which extensively
use it.
More then one GT driver can be linked with final binaries and
chose on application startup by //GT<NAME> switch and/or environment
variable HB_GT=<name>
In the RTL is new GT function GTSYS() which works in similar way
to RDDSYS() in RDD subsystem and for linking default GT driver
for given platform. When RTL is compiled the default GT driver
is set to HB_GT_DEFAULT envvar and if not exist to HB_GT_LIB
envvar and if it also does not exist to hard coded platfom GTs
(see source/rtl/gtsys.c and source/rtl/Makefile for rules)
Adding to source code:
ANNOUNCE GTSYS
disable linking the default GT driver and:
REQUEST HB_GT_<name>
for linking given (<name>) GT driver, f.e.: REQUEST HB_GT_WIN
If you are working in SH environment (Linux and other *nixes users,
DJGPP bash, MinGW shell then it's possible to use -gt<name> switch
in hblnk / hbmk scripts to force linking GT drivers (it could be
repeated with different <name>) and the first one becomes the default
one. F.e.:
xhbmk -m -n -w -es2 -gtcrs -gtsln -gtstd -gtpca vidtest.prg
Usually the GT driver are loaded at HVM startup but it's possible
to load it later. I created new GT driver CTW which gives full
CT3 like Window system. The CT3 extended driver change the behavior
of some function in Clipper extended driver, f.e WRITECON() or
SETPOS() with parameters out of screen range. So I implemented it
CTW as RT GTs which is loaded when some of CTWIN function is used
(f.e. WOPEN()/WBOARD()) and inherits from any existing GT driver.
This is full CT3 WIN implementation with all detail behaviors I
found (with some CT3 bug fixes). It does not have any CT3 limitations
and can be used for any virtual screen/window size though I hardcoded
CT3 limitation for backword compatibility. If somone will want to
remove it then it will be enough to delete few lines from ctwin.c
file. I'm not CTWIN Clipper user so maybe I missed some side effects
in this driver and was not able to well test it so if you will find
any incompatibilities then please inform me.
THe default GT buffer uses 32bit character cell internally but
in savescreen/restscreen it uses VGA compatible two bytes character
cell. Some GT drivers may want to use differ character cell.
Now GTCRS and GTSLN use 32bit character cell by default. They
need additional information about character set (box/normal) to
properly display box characters. It is possible to force in this
GT drivers using Clipper compatible character cell by calling:
hb_gtInfo( GTI_COMPATBUFFER, <lCompat> ) -> <lPreviousSeting>
but in may cause that box drawing characters will be lost in
some countries after RESTSCREEN(). It will depend on used code
page.
HB_GTINFO() is new function which works in similar way to DBINFO()
in RDD. It allows to retrieve/change some of GT driver settings.
GTI_* actions are defined in hbgtinfo.ch - it has all GTI_*
definitions used in xHarbour. Now in Harbour only few of them
are implemented.
The new three .prg functions:
HB_SETKEYCP( <cTermCP> [,<cHostCP>] )
HB_SETDISPCP( <cTermCP> [,<cHostCP>] [,<lBoxChar>] )
HB_SETTERMCP( <cTermCP> [,<cHostCP>] [,<lBoxChar>] )
have been added. They set automatic input (HB_SETKEYCP)
and output (HB_SETDISPCP) (or both: HB_SETTERMCP) character
translation. They are also important for some GTs which
informing them about used internal code page for unicode
translation (GTXWC, GTSLN) and/or chosing proper character
set (standard/alternate) for letters and other (f.e. box
drawing characters) (GTCRS, GTSLN),
<cTermCP> is encoding used on external (terminal) side
<cHostCP> is encoding used internally, if not given then
current code page set HB_SETCODEPAGE() is used.
some of GTs which uses unicode output may
ignore <cTermCP>
<lBoxChar> is optional parameter which interacts with dispbox()
output disabling switching to alternate character
set in some GTs. It effectively causes that if internal
(host) code page contains some letters on the box char
positions then they will be shown also by box drawing
functions like dispbox() instead of CP437 characters.
In some cases it could be useful. By default lBoxChar
is not set and GTs which can switch between standard
and alternate character set (GTCRS, GTSLN) will try to
use alternate character set for box drawing functions.

* Sorry but it's too much modification for full description
cvs diff gives file 785982 bytes length. So I only count the
main things:
! cleand the code (no more warning messages under Linux and GCC and
DOS OpenWatcom) - some of them were real bugs
! cleaned all endian dependend code I've found - now Harbour can be
compiled on LITLE and BIG endian machines - for some other like
PDP ENDIAN it's enough to define proper macros in hbdefs.h
+ added macros for to get/put values in chosen byte order:
HB_GET_LE_[U]INT{16,24,32,64}( pPtr )
HB_GET_BE_[U]INT{16,24,32,64}( pPtr )
HB_PUT_LE_[U]INT{16,24,32,64}( pPtr, nVal )
HB_PUT_BE_[U]INT{16,24,32,64}( pPtr, nVal )
+ added macro HB_CAST_BYTE_NUMBERS_OFF which disables casting in
HB_{GET|PUT}_{LE|BE}_* macros - it's necessary for some platforms
like ALPHA DEC.
! cleaned the code for 64bit machines
* changed all parameters in hb_date* functions (day, month, year, week)
from LONG to int - it doesn't change binary compatibility for 32bit
machines but can cause troubles with compiling the old source
+ changed HB_IT_LONG type to HB_LONG which is mapped to long long
by default for 32 bit machines.
+ change HB_IT_INTEGER to be real 'int' C type not 'short int'
+ added HB_IS_NUMINT() macro
+ added hb_parnll, hb_stornll, hb_retnll, hbretnlllen, hb_itemPutNLL,
hb_itemPutNLLLen, hb_itemGetNLL which operates on LONGLONG
+ added hb_parnint, hb_stornint, hb_retnint, hb_retnintlen,
hb_itemPutNInt, hb_itemPutNIntLen, hb_itemGetNInt which operates on
HB_LONG
+ added HB_PUSHLONGLONG pcode
+ changed compiler and optimizer to use HB_LONG numbers and reduce
conversion from to double which may damage the 64bit number.
+ common functions for string to number conversions for compiler, RTL
and RDD to reduce problems with differ FL values for the same number:
hb_compStrToNum(), hb_valStrnToNum(), hb_strToNum(), hb_strnToNum()
+ common function hb_numRoun() which uses exactly the same algorithms
as string to number conversion for the same reason - please keep
this functions together.
+ hack inside hb_numRound() similar to the one used by CL5.3
+ hb_numInt() which uses uses the same hack as hb_numRound()
+ rewritten number to string conversion
+ some new string manipulation functions hb_strncpy(), hb_strncat(), ...
They works differ the the C one - always set 0 at the end, the buffer
has to be n+1 bytes length, the n is total size of buffer not the
left free space.
! cleaned some code which operates on ASCIIZ string to avoid potential
buffer overflow
+ updated RDD code - it's the first part - in few days I plan to change
workarea structure in both projects - it will break any 3rd party RDDs
so they have to be updated. I want to add SUPERTABLE into workarea
to allow creating new RDD on-line.
! cleaned the bugs with negating integers - on most machines (like x86)
the integers are not 0 symmetric - it means that x = -x does not work
for {INT,LONG,LONGLONG}_MIN (hb_vmNegate, ABS())
+ cleaned error messages to be Clipper compatible.
+ updated build process for .DEB packages - now hb* scripts and shared
libs are created by standard make install
* added new .prg #defines: __PLATFORM__<cPlatfrom>,
__ARCH{16|32|64}BIT__, __LITTLE_ENDIAN__|__BIG_ENDIAN__|__PDP_ENDIAN__
!!! cPlatfrom can have lower letters (for xHarbour compatibility)
If you do not like it please change it.
